Getting an MRI can feel overwhelming. Feeling anxious before an MRI scan is completely normal. Many people experience nervousness for a variety of reasons. MRI or Magnetic Resonance Imaging is one of the most powerful and non-invasive ways to get a detailed look inside your body. It helps detect a number of conditions that X-Rays or CT Scans might miss without radiation. People may seek out an MRI for a variety of reasons such as to diagnose an injury, monitor a medical condition or gain clarity on unexplained symptoms. Whether it’s due to fear of small spaces, uncertainty about the results, or simply not knowing what to expect. The thought of lying still inside the machine combined with unfamiliar sounds can feel overwhelming. There are a number of reasons why you might consider an MRI. Athletes and active individuals often need MRIS to assess ligament tears, muscle strains, or joint damage. People who experience chronic pain such as back pain, headaches, or joint stiffness may require an MRI to detect issues like herniated discs, arthritis, or nerve compression. In some cases, individuals may seek out an MRI for peace of mind, especially if they’ve noticed changes in their body that other tests haven’t explained. Some doctors also use MRIs to evaluate conditions, tumors, or monitor organ health. If you’ve been dealing with persistent pain, unexplained injury, or concerns about certain symptoms, you might be wondering: Do I need and MRI? Whatever the reason, an MRI provides detailed radiation-free imaging helping patients and doctors make informed decisions about your treatment and care. We recommend wearing loose, comfortable clothing without any metal zippers, buttons, or accessories. Metal can interfere with the MRI machine, so if your outfit contains metal parts, you may be asked to change into a gown. If you’re unsure whether an item is MRI-safe, it’s always best to check with our team before your scan.
